About The Position

The Pediatric nurse is responsible for assisting in the delivery of healthcare and patient care management for children ages newborn-18 yrs of age. Adheres to all office policies and procedures and the employee manual.

Requirements

  • Current NYS Licensed Practical Nurse LicenseExperience: Knowledge of medical equipment, common safety hazards and precautions, procedures required.
  • Knowledge of computers and EHR required.
  • Ability to maintain strict confidentiality.
  • Ability to work well with children of all ages.
  • Excellent communication skills required.

Responsibilities

  • Prepares patients for examination and treatment escorting them from the waiting area to the exam room and taking histories, vital signs and starting EHR office visit note.
  • Performs selected nursing and administrative duties and assists the provider (Physician or Nurse Practitioner) as part of the clinical team.
  • Provides preparation, administration and documentation of vaccines, and injectable and oral medications including steroids, antibiotics, must be comfortable with all ages (newborn -18 yrs. old).
  • Maintains temp logs for vaccine refrigerator and freezer
  • Complies with emergency plan for moving vaccines if necessary
  • Provides preparation, administration and documentation of lab work and procedures including but not limited to hemoglobin and lead level via finger stick, urinalysis, urine and throat cultures, hemoccult, nebulizers, spirometry, pulse ox, vision and hearing screening, ear flush, vital signs, rapid strep, dressing changes, and finger splints. Must be comfortable with all ages (newborn-18 yrs of age).
  • Completes patient forms including school forms, and WIC forms as per office policy.
  • Triages and responds to patient communications within practice policy.
  • Confers with provider regarding any patient concerns, abnormal or incomplete patient tests.
  • Prepares, cleans and maintains exam rooms.
  • Assists with office procedures as needed; provides other patient care services as directed by provider.
  • Provides accurate and prompt documentation for all patients.
  • Maintains thorough sign out at change of shift on well and sick side.
  • Assists with scheduling office visits, specialist appointments, tests, procedures and prior authorizations.
  • Maintains knowledge of patient handouts and newsletter.
  • Contributes to the development of policies and procedures.
  • Maintains strict confidentiality.
  • Treats staff, providers, visitors and patients with dignity and respect.
  • Responsibilities for quality improvement initiatives
  • Performs other related work as required.
  • Maintains stock and orders supplies
  • Ordering/maintaining vaccine stock
  • Hedis Review, quality measures, gaps in care
